Sample Letter Disputing Denial of Social Security Benefits

Subject: Seeking Redress: Disputing Denial of Social Security Benefits in San Antonio, Texas Dear [Name of Social Security Administration Representative], I hope this letter finds you well. In regard to my recent denial of Social Security benefits, I am writing to respectfully dispute this decision and request a thorough review of my case. My name is [Your Name] and I am a resident of San Antonio, Texas. As a law-abiding citizen who has diligently contributed to the Social Security system, I firmly believe that I am entitled to the benefits I have been denied. Having thoroughly reviewed the denial notice and the reasons provided, I would like to articulate my disagreement point by point: 1. Evidentiary Evaluation: I request that you carefully reconsider the evaluation of my evidence. I have provided a comprehensive medical record, including a detailed report from my primary physician, additional specialist opinions, and relevant diagnostic test results. These documents amply support my claim and demonstrate the severity of my medical condition, which significantly impairs my ability to sustain gainful employment. 2. Meeting the Eligibility Criteria: I assert that I have met all the necessary eligibility criteria outlined by the Social Security Administration. My earnings record and work history comply with the required qualifications, and I have dutifully paid taxes into the Social Security system throughout my career. Moreover, my medical condition is objectively substantiated by the medical professionals mentioned previously, indicating the existence of a qualifying impairment. 3. Assessing Residual Functional Capacity (RFC): I contend that my residual functional capacity has been improperly evaluated. The RFC assessment does not accurately consider the limitations and restrictions imposed by my medical condition. I kindly ask for a comprehensive review of my medical evidence, with a particular focus on the severity and impact of my condition in relation to my ability to perform substantial gainful activity. As a resident of San Antonio, Texas, where there is a diverse and inclusive community, I trust in the fairness and impartiality of the Social Security Administration's review process. Given the importance of these benefits to my overall well-being and the financial stability of my household, it is crucial that my case is thoroughly assessed based on the merits and evidence presented. I am prepared to provide any additional documentation necessary to support my claim, attend further medical examinations, or participate in a hearing or interview if required. I respectfully request that all relevant parties, including medical professionals, be part of this review process to ensure a comprehensive and unbiased evaluation. Furthermore, I believe in the integrity of the Social Security Administration and its commitment to providing assistance to individuals in need. With this in mind, I kindly appeal for your reconsideration of my denial of Social Security benefits. Thank you for your attention to this matter. I request a prompt response and a reassessment of my case. Please do not hesitate to contact me at [Your Contact Information] to clarify any additional information or to discuss the next steps in this process. Sincerely, [Your Name]

Request for reconsideration is the initial action you must request to challenge a denial of your application for Social Security Disability Insurance (SSDI) or Supplemental Security Income (SSI).
